1. Attention to Detail

One of the most important qualities you need to have as a self-employed cleaner is a keen attention to detail. Cleaning is not just about wiping down surfaces and vacuuming floors. It’s about paying close attention to every aspect of a space and making sure that everything is spotless and well-organised. This means taking the time to clean and sanitise every nook and cranny, including hard-to-reach areas such as skirting boards, light fixtures, and window sills. A great self-employed cleaner is someone who takes pride in their work and strives to leave each and every space they clean looking better than when they arrived.

2.  Organisation and Time Management Skills

Another important quality you need to have as a self-employed cleaner is strong organisational and time management skills. This means being able to prioritise your tasks, manage your schedule effectively, and work efficiently. When you are self-employed, you are solely responsible for managing your workload, which may seem overwhelming at times. However, by staying organised and managing your time effectively, you will be able to complete your tasks on time and provide high-quality services to your clients.

3.  Flexibility and Adaptability

In the world of self-employment, things can change quickly and without warning. As a self-employed cleaner, you need to be flexible and adaptable in order to succeed. This means being able to adjust to changing schedules, new cleaning techniques, and new cleaning products with ease. Being flexible and adaptable also means being open to new ideas and approaches, and being willing to try new things in order to provide the best possible services to your clients.

4.  Strong Communication Skills

Having strong communication skills is essential for success as a self-employed cleaner. Good communication is the key to building strong relationships with your clients and ensuring that you understand their needs and expectations. It also helps you to resolve any issues or concerns that may arise during the course of a cleaning job. Whether you are communicating with clients in person, or over the phone, it is important to be clear, concise, and professional at all times.

5.  A Passion For Cleaning

Last but not least, to succeed as a self-employed cleaner, you need to have a true passion for cleaning. Cleaning can be a challenging and physically demanding job, and it is not for everyone. However, if you have a passion for cleaning and take pride in the work that you do, you will be able to provide high-quality services to your clients and become a valued and sought after self-employed cleaner.
